Pros

Immediate access to and influence on senior management at Fortune 500 companies. Great training and development. Steep learning curve that propels you into a managerial role in a short amount of time. Colleagues that are some of the smartest people in the world (but somehow remain grounded and humble). Fun teams and good friends, which is key when working such long hours!

Cons

All of these wonderful pros come at a price: you have to give up your personal life and dedicate yourself to your client and your case. Dating is near impossible, and weekend trips or family events may have to be cancelled due to "client demands." BCG does its best to give its employees a decent work-life balance, and I would argue it's the best of the top tier firms in this area, but this industry is by nature incredibly demanding. Be prepared to burn out.
